Webb11 juni 2008 · Paget’s disease affects about 1% to 3% of the U.S. adult population older than age 60. Prevalence increases with age and is slightly higher in men than women. Its cause is unknown, although studies point to both genetic and environmental factors. Webb21 mars 2024 · Pigmented mammary Paget’s disease (PMPD) is a rare clinicopathologic variant of Paget disease, an intraductal mammary carcinoma or invasive breast carcinoma extending into the epidermis of the nipple and areola ( 1 ). The lesion of PMPD may clinically and histopathologically mimic malignant melanoma.

WebbThe Paget Foundation is the premier resource for information on Paget's disease. Paget's disease is the second most prevalent bone disease after osteoporosis. The Foundation also provides information on other bone-related conditions including primary hyperparathyroidism, fibrous dysplasia and the rare disease osteopetrosis.
